two.1.1) Title
713006450 - Provision of Parachute Equipment
Reference number
713006450
two.1.2) Main CPV code
- 39523000 - Parachutes
two.1.3) Type of contract
Supplies
two.1.4) Short description
The delivery of main student and advanced parachute canopies to Joint Service Parachute Centre Weston (JSPCW). Please see the procurement documentation for more information.
